Grand Valley wins GLIAC Presidents' Trophy
For the 14th consecutive year, Grand Valley earned the Presidents' Trophy from the Great Lakes Intercollegiate Athletic Conference.
The trophy is awarded to a GLIAC member institution for demonstrating general excellence in all sports. Grand Valley has earned the trophy 19 times, a league record.
Grand Valley won five conference men’s sports (cross country, golf, indoor track and field, baseball, and outdoor track and field) in 2011-2012, and six women’s titles (cross country, soccer, indoor track and field, softball, golf, and outdoor track and field).
